If you’re looking for a review of The Walking Dead: Destinies on Switch (not a download), I can tell you that the game has received mostly negative feedback. Players and critics have pointed out poor graphics, clunky controls, repetitive gameplay, and numerous technical bugs on the Switch. It’s often considered a disappointing adaptation of the TV series, especially compared to Telltale’s The Walking Dead series. Released in late 2023 by GameMill Entertainment, The Walking Dead: Destinies attempted to fill a long-standing void in the gaming community: a narrative-driven action game based on the AMC television series. Unlike Telltale’s cel-shaded episodic adventures, Destinies aimed for a third-person action experience featuring the likenesses of actors like Andrew Lincoln (Rick Grimes) and Norman Reedus (Daryl Dixon). Unlike the critically acclaimed Telltale series, which focuses on original characters like Lee and Clementine, Destinies places you directly in the shoes of Rick Grimes and his core group as they navigate iconic locations like the Atlanta campsite, the Greene family farm, and the West Georgia Correctional Facility (the Prison).
